Output 21bdbbcbf1f9d2264eaf31b6bb4674946f681940fe2e78a17e3168f2d71a90dc:0

value
582027
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d4c567563b0a75fe9dc85ff65e23dd32fbe2ed8 OP_EQUAL
address
3Jww5qZZFNzemQakU64VFrsJJBHApPeRTB
transaction
21bdbbcbf1f9d2264eaf31b6bb4674946f681940fe2e78a17e3168f2d71a90dc
spent
true